How does the acid-free paper prevent yellowing over time?
The acid-free paper has a pH above 7, which neutralizes acids that cause deterioration, preserving the print's vibrancy for decades.

What historical context surrounds Picasso's "Still Life with Lamp" from 1944?
Created during World War II, this work reflects Picasso's introspective Cubist style, using geometric forms and a solitary lamp to symbolize resilience and contemplation.
